One of the key advantages of seeking independent pension advice is that you can receive unbiased recommendations tailored to your individual needs and circumstances. Independent financial advisors do not work for specific companies or have ties to particular products, meaning that they can offer objective advice that is in your best interest. This ensures that you are not being swayed towards a particular product or service that may not be suitable for your retirement goals.
Another benefit of independent pension advice is the access to a wide range of pension options and providers. An independent financial advisor can help you navigate through the complex world of pensions and find the best plan that meets your needs. They can compare different products, providers, and investment options to help you make an informed decision that aligns with your long-term financial objectives.
Furthermore, independent pension advice can help you maximize your retirement income and ensure that your savings are working for you. A financial advisor can review your existing pension arrangements, assess your retirement goals, and recommend strategies to optimize your pension funds. They can help you understand the tax implications of your pension decisions and ensure that you are making the most of any available tax relief and allowances.
Additionally, independent pension advice can provide peace of mind knowing that your retirement savings are in good hands. By working with a professional advisor, you can have confidence that your pension plan is well-managed, monitored regularly, and adjusted as needed to reflect changes in your circumstances or financial goals. This proactive approach can help you stay on track towards a comfortable retirement lifestyle.
For those nearing retirement age, independent pension advice can help you transition smoothly into retirement and make the most of your pension funds. An advisor can help you understand the various options available at retirement, such as taking a lump sum, purchasing an annuity, or entering income drawdown. They can guide you through these choices and help you make the best decision based on your personal circumstances and preferences.
